What Makes PVDF Ideal for Chemical Storage and Transport?

PVDF is a high-purity engineering thermoplastic that offers outstanding resistance to a wide range of chemicals, including strong acids, alkalis, halogens, and solvents. Its unique properties make it a top choice for industries that demand reliability, long service life, and safety.

  1. Exceptional Chemical Resistance

PVDF is resistant to more than 95% of industrial chemicals. It does not degrade, corrode, or weaken when exposed to acids like sulfuric acid, nitric acid, hydrochloric acid, or caustic solutions.

  1. High Mechanical Strength

Despite being lightweight, PVDF provides tensile and impact strength that rivals certain metals. This ensures long-term structural integrity even under heavy-duty industrial operations.

  1. Excellent Thermal Stability

It can operate efficiently in temperatures ranging from –40°C to +150°C, making it suitable for both high-temperature chemical lines and chilled fluid systems.

  1. UV and Weather Resistant

PVDF is naturally resistant to UV rays and outdoor weathering, allowing safe and long-term use in exposed chemical storage facilities.

  1. Low Permeability

Its low permeability to gases and liquids reduces contamination risks, making it ideal for high-purity chemical transport lines.

  1. Fire Resistant

PVDF is self-extinguishing and has one of the lowest smoke generation rates among plastics, adding extra safety in chemical plants.

These properties make PVDF pipe fittings a superior choice wherever highly reactive chemicals and extreme conditions are present.

What Is a UPVC Y Strainer?

A UPVC Y Strainer is a specially designed filtration device shaped like the letter “Y.” It is installed in a pipeline to mechanically remove debris and solid particles from the fluid flowing through it. The strainer contains a removable mesh or perforated metal screen that traps unwanted contaminants while allowing the fluid to pass smoothly.

The “Y” shape ensures that debris naturally collects into the lower branch of the strainer, making maintenance easier and reducing interruptions in operation.

Because UPVC is a rigid, chemical-resistant plastic, these strainers are ideal for systems where metal components would corrode or react with the media being transported.

How UPVC Y Strainers Work?

The functioning of a UPVC Y Strainer is simple yet highly effective:

  1. Fluid enters the inlet at full velocity.
  2. As the fluid passes through the mesh screen, solid particles are trapped.
  3. Clean fluid exits through the outlet, ensuring contaminant-free flow.
  4. The debris accumulates in the lower chamber of the “Y” branch.
  5. When cleaning is required, the plug or cap is removed to access the filter screen.

How to Choose the Right UPVC Y Strainer?

Selecting the right strainer is essential for optimal filtration. Consider the following factors:

Mesh Size (Micron Rating)

Choose based on the type and size of particles in your fluid.

Operating Pressure

Ensure the strainer can withstand your system’s maximum pressure.

Temperature Range

UPVC typically handles temperatures up to 60°C–70°C; verify compatibility with your media.

Connection Type

Available in socket, threaded, and flanged ends.

Flow Direction

Ensure correct installation according to the arrow marking on the body.

Chemical Compatibility

Verify that UPVC is resistant to the fluid being transported.

Maintenance Requirements

Look for strainers with easy screen access and replaceable mesh options.

What Is a CPVC Y Strainer?

A CPVC Y strainer is a mechanical filtration device installed in a pipeline to remove unwanted particles from liquids. It gets its name from the distinctive Y-shaped design, where a mesh or perforated screen filters the fluid and traps solid contaminants.

How It Works

  1. As the fluid flows through the pipe, the Y strainer forces the liquid through the filter mesh.
  2. Solid particles get collected inside the strainer chamber.
  3. Clean fluid exits the outlet while impurities remain trapped.
  4. The strainer basket can be removed periodically for cleaning or replacement.

What Are PP FRP Storage Tanks?


PP FRP storage tanks are engineered using a combination of Polypropylene (PP) inner lining and FRP (Fiber Reinforced Plastic) structural layers. This hybrid design provides superior resistance to chemicals while ensuring high mechanical strength.

  • PP Layer: Offers excellent chemical resistance against acids, alkalies, and corrosive media.
  • FRP Layer: Provides structural stability, high tensile strength, and long-term durability.

What Are UPVC Butterfly Valves?


A UPVC Butterfly Valve is a quarter-turn valve designed to regulate or isolate fluid flow in a pipeline. Equipped with a centrally rotating disc, it allows operators to achieve precise control with minimal effort. The valve uses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ride (UPVC)—a strong, chemical-resistant polymer known for its rigidity and stability under demanding industrial conditions.

Key advantages of UPVC include:

  • High chemical resistance
  • Excellent pressure handling
  • Lightweight and easy to install
  • Affordable compared to metal valves
  • Non-corrosive and rust-free material
